Anthony Joshua spent a part of his Sunday joining Watford Mayor Peter Taylor and the members of the Ngorli Community Interest Company new Facility.
The Ngorli Community Interest Company is a charity organisation working at changing the tomorrow of a thousands of Children and Teenagers (from age of 5 to 18 years old) living in Watford.
They provide on Saturday programs to help students raise grades and increase confidence in school.
From reception to the year six they provide tuitions of Mathematics, English and Reading, Homework, 11 plus and SATS,
For Secondary School t they provide Mathematics and English SATS.
They also provide the John Edmonstone Tribe menthoriship Program to guide the Watford community’s children to make better choices in their life. This program emphasises in intellectual curiosity and responsibility for individu. Also, this program supports Watford Community to achieve the dreams of it s members and become better citizen.

The Champion in Boxing “Anthony Joshua” came back yesterday to his Watford community where he grew up to open the new premises of he Ngorli Community Interest Company at 316 Saint-Albans Road in Watford.
Anthony Joshua had the opportunity to meet with Watford Mayor “Peter Taylor”, have a chat and take a Facebook picture with Peter Taylor.
